首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

更漂亮的VS代码-如何格式化JS对象

VS代码是一款功能强大的开发工具,提供了丰富的功能和插件来提高开发效率。在使用VS代码时,我们可以通过格式化JS对象来使代码更加整洁和易读。

格式化JS对象是指对JavaScript对象进行自动排版和缩进,使其结构清晰、易于阅读和维护。下面是一些常用的方法来格式化JS对象:

  1. 使用VS代码的内置格式化功能:VS代码提供了内置的格式化功能,可以通过快捷键Ctrl + Shift + I(Windows)或Cmd + Shift + I(Mac)来格式化选中的代码块或整个文件。此功能会根据预设的代码风格规范对JS对象进行格式化。
  2. 使用Prettier插件:Prettier是一款流行的代码格式化工具,可以与VS代码集成使用。安装Prettier插件后,可以在VS代码的设置中配置Prettier的格式化规则,然后使用快捷键或自动保存功能来格式化JS对象。
  3. 使用ESLint插件:ESLint是一款常用的JavaScript代码检查工具,也可以用于格式化JS对象。通过配置ESLint的规则,可以实现对JS对象的格式化和校验。安装ESLint插件后,在VS代码的设置中配置ESLint的规则,然后使用快捷键或自动保存功能来格式化JS对象。
  4. 使用JS对象格式化工具:除了以上提到的插件和工具,还有一些专门用于格式化JS对象的工具,如JS Beautifier、JS Formatter等。这些工具可以根据自定义的格式化规则对JS对象进行格式化。

对于格式化JS对象的优势,主要包括:

  1. 提高代码可读性:格式化JS对象可以使代码结构清晰、易于阅读和理解,提高代码的可读性和可维护性。
  2. 统一代码风格:通过格式化JS对象,可以统一团队成员的代码风格,减少代码风格上的差异,提高团队协作效率。
  3. 减少错误和调试时间:格式化JS对象可以减少代码中的错误和潜在问题,提高代码的质量,减少调试时间。
  4. 提高开发效率:格式化JS对象可以使代码更加整洁和简洁,减少不必要的冗余代码,提高开发效率。

对于格式化JS对象的应用场景,主要包括:

  1. 项目开发:在项目开发过程中,格式化JS对象可以使代码更加整洁和易读,提高代码的可维护性和可扩展性。
  2. 代码审查:在进行代码审查时,格式化JS对象可以帮助审查人员更好地理解和分析代码,提高审查效率和质量。
  3. 代码重构:在进行代码重构时,格式化JS对象可以使重构后的代码结构清晰、易于理解,减少重构引入的问题。

腾讯云提供了一些与JS对象格式化相关的产品和服务,如云开发、云函数、云IDE等。这些产品和服务可以帮助开发者在云端进行代码开发、调试和部署,提高开发效率和协作能力。具体产品介绍和链接地址可以参考腾讯云官方网站的相关页面。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何让你 JS 代码写得漂亮

作者:会编程银猪 www.renfed.com/2017/04/29/effective-js-optimize 网上有不少关于 JS 编写优化建议,这里我根据自己经验提出一些比较有用建议。...按强类型风格写代码 JS是弱类型,但是写代码时候不能太随意,写得太随意也体现了编码风格不好。...因为JS最终都会被解释成汇编语言,汇编语言变量类型肯定是要确定,你把一个整型改成了字符串,那解释器就得做一些额外处理。...这样写也不太好,虽然它是符合JS语法,但这种编码风格是不好。使用你这个函数的人会有点无所适从,不敢直接进行加减乘除,因为如果返回字符串进行运算的话值就是NaN了。...由于map这个变量直接在当前局部作用域命中了,所以就不用再往上一级作用域(这里是全局作用域)查找了,而局部作用域查找是很快。同时直接在全局作用域定义变量,会污染window对象

2K20

如何让你 JS 写得漂亮

作者:会编程银猪 http://www.renfed.com/2017/04/29/effective-js-optimize/ 网上有不少关于JS编写优化建议,这里我根据自己经验提出一些比较有用意见...按强类型风格写代码 JS是弱类型,但是写代码时候不能太随意,写得太随意也体现了编码风格不好。...因为JS最终都会被解释成汇编语言,汇编语言变量类型肯定是要确定,你把一个整型改成了字符串,那解释器就得做一些额外处理。...由于map这个变量直接在当前局部作用域命中了,所以就不用再往上一级作用域(这里是全局作用域)查找了,而局部作用域查找是很快。同时直接在全局作用域定义变量,会污染window对象。...这个就启示我们如果某个全局变量需要频繁地被使用时候,可以用一个局部变量缓存一下,如下: var url = ""; 频繁地使用了window.location对象,所以可以先把它缓存一下: var url

1.4K30
  • 那么如何让你 JS 写得漂亮

    网上有不少关于JS编写优化建议,这里我根据自己经验提出一些比较有用意见。 1. 按强类型风格写代码 JS是弱类型,但是写代码时候不能太随意,写得太随意也体现了编码风格不好。...下面分点说明: (1)定义变量时候要指明类型,告诉JS解释器这个变量是什么数据类型,而不要让解释器去猜,例如不好写法: var num, str, obj; 声明了三个变量,但其实没什么用,因为解释器不知道它们是什么类型...因为JS最终都会被解释成汇编语言,汇编语言变量类型肯定是要确定,你把一个整型改成了字符串,那解释器就得做一些额外处理。...这样写也不太好,虽然它是符合JS语法,但这种编码风格是不好。使用你这个函数的人会有点无所适从,不敢直接进行加减乘除,因为如果返回字符串进行运算的话值就是NaN了。...由于map这个变量直接在当前局部作用域命中了,所以就不用再往上一级作用域(这里是全局作用域)查找了,而局部作用域查找是很快。同时直接在全局作用域定义变量,会污染window对象

    1.4K00

    如何写出漂亮代码

    疑惑一 程序员如何戒掉二指禅 这个问题一般是对初级人员才有的问题,老手都一练出来了。新手程序员如和戒掉二指禅?咋在学校时候lol撸多了,哪去些什么代码。...短时间估计是习惯不了,没有别的办法,以前撸lol现在撸代码。撸撸健康。但是光撸肯定也是解决不了问题,熟悉熟悉键盘,眼看屏幕。...坚持坚持先慢后快,多学习快捷键用法熟能生巧,巧需要方法戒掉二指禅,加班撸代码。 疑惑二 如何提高代码质量、从何入手? 好代码像诗,看着就赏心悦目。...有基础之后那就是去学习其他人写优秀代码,有样学样,从模仿开始看得多了见多识广,质量也就上去了。除了这些我们还得又科学方法去提高,如wekbit代码规范, google代码规范。...没多长时间你就会被淘汰了,如何来提高自己能力,光公司那点东西肯定是指望不上了那我们该如何: 1.多看博客(如csdn),或加入一些技术群看别人都在干些什么 2.多研究一些高质量开源代码,新流行技术

    96370

    如何让你代码整洁漂亮

    代码整洁漂亮。 同时书写整洁漂亮代码是一名伟大软件匠人标志。 这里有两个涉及到学习这门卓越技术要点- 知识与练习。知识可以教会职业中所需模式、原则、实践和启发式。...每个阅读你代码的人都会因此而很感谢你。 牢记变量、函数或者类名称应该要回答这三个大问题:存在理由?做了什么?和如何使用?...主程思考函数就像在讲故事一样,而非如何去写代码。...主程用其所选编程语言架构来构建一个丰富,更有表现和干净代码块,就像一个完美的讲故事的人 注释并不能弥补劣质代码 Venus Williams曾很好地说道: 每个人有自己注释,这就是谣言开始方式...它用鲜明词句表明了:仅仅是烘烤一个可爱蛋糕是没有帮助,如果你已经用狗屎给其上霜了。 这代码意识可以帮助程序员选择最好工具,去指导他或者她努力创建一个更有价值整洁漂亮代码

    78630

    如何让你代码整洁漂亮

    代码整洁漂亮。 同时书写整洁漂亮代码是一名伟大软件匠人标志。 这里有两个涉及到学习这门卓越技术要点- 知识与练习。知识可以教会职业中所需模式、原则、实践和启发式。...每个阅读你代码的人都会因此而很感谢你。 牢记变量、函数或者类名称应该要回答这三个大问题:存在理由?做了什么?和如何使用?...主程思考函数就像在讲故事一样,而非如何去写代码。...主程用其所选编程语言架构来构建一个丰富,更有表现和干净代码块,就像一个完美的讲故事的人 注释并不能弥补劣质代码 Venus Williams曾很好地说道: “每个人有自己注释,这就是谣言开始方式...它用鲜明词句表明了:仅仅是烘烤一个可爱蛋糕是没有帮助,如果你已经用狗屎给其上霜了。 这代码意识可以帮助程序员选择最好工具,去指导他或者她努力创建一个更有价值整洁漂亮代码

    95360

    如何让你代码整洁漂亮

    代码整洁漂亮。 同时书写整洁漂亮代码是一名伟大软件匠人标志。 这里有两个涉及到学习这门卓越技术要点- 知识与练习。知识可以教会职业中所需模式、原则、实践和启发式。...每个阅读你代码的人都会因此而很感谢你。 牢记变量、函数或者类名称应该要回答这三个大问题:存在理由?做了什么?和如何使用?...主程思考函数就像在讲故事一样,而非如何去写代码。...主程用其所选编程语言架构来构建一个丰富,更有表现和干净代码块,就像一个完美的讲故事的人 注释并不能弥补劣质代码 Venus Williams曾很好地说道: “每个人有自己注释,这就是谣言开始方式...它用鲜明词句表明了:仅仅是烘烤一个可爱蛋糕是没有帮助,如果你已经用狗屎给其上霜了。 这代码意识可以帮助程序员选择最好工具,去指导他或者她努力创建一个更有价值整洁漂亮代码

    87180

    使用 Prism.js 实现漂亮代码语法高亮

    给大家推荐一个代码高亮显示东东,直接使用一个 JavaScript 库 —— Prism 是一款轻量、可扩展代码语法高亮库,使用现代化 Web 标准构建。 为什么选择 Prism.js ?...天生伶俐语言 CSS 类是可继承,所以你只需定义一次就能应用到多个代码片段。轻如鸿毛代码压缩后只有 1.6KB。每添加一个语言平均增加 0.3-0.5KB,主题在 1KB 左右。...如何使用: 你只需要在页面上引入 prism.css 和 prism.js 文件: ...... 遵循 HTML5 标准,Prism 使用语义化 元素和 元素来标记代码区块:...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:使用 Prism.js 实现漂亮代码语法高亮

    4.4K30

    如何用PEP 8编写漂亮Python代码

    您将知道已经添加了足够多空白,因此在代码容易遵循逻辑步骤。您也会很好地注释您代码。所有这些都意味着您代码更加可读性更强,容易返回。...拥有您遵循和认可指导方针将使其他人容易阅读您代码。 命名公约 “明示胜于含蓄。” — Python禅宗 在编写Python代码时,必须指出很多事情:变量、函数、类、包等等。...在Python中命名对象最佳方法是使用描述性名称来明确对象所代表内容。 当命名变量时,您可能会倾向于选择简单、单字母小写名称,如x...但是,除非你用x作为数学函数论证,不清楚是什么x代表。...中所有其他数据类型和对象。...尽量使用尽可能简洁但描述性最好名字。 代码布局 “美胜丑” — Python禅宗 如何布局代码代码可读性有很大影响。在本节中,您将学习如何添加垂直空格以提高代码可读性。

    97810

    如何写出让同事膜拜漂亮代码

    代码千万行,注释第一行;编程不规范,同事两行泪”;"道路千万条,安全第一条。代码不规范,亲人两行泪。"在技术圈广为盛传,可见代码不规范让程序员们是多么头痛。 如何让你代码整洁而优雅?...如何写出让同事膜拜漂亮代码? 今天栈长给大家介绍这本书教你有条不紊改善代码,也许你有所耳闻,它就是《重构:改善既有代码设计(第2版)(精装版)》。...重构与性能优化有很多相似之处:两者都需要修改代码,并且两者都不会改变程序整体功能。两者差别在于其目的:重构是为了让代码容易理解,更易于修改”。这可能使程序运行得更快,也可能使程序运行得更慢。...预备性重构:让添加新功能容易 帮助理解重构:使代码更易懂 捡垃圾式重构 有计划重构和见机行事重构 长期重构 复审代码时重构 何时不应该重构 05 重构挑战 每当有人大力推荐一种技术、工具或者架构时...Othello: $500.00 (40 seats) 5Amount owed is $1,730.00 6You earned 47 credits 更多重构手法推荐大家有时间看下这本书,写出漂亮代码

    71520

    JS】装饰器让你代码简洁

    比如: setTimeout(() => { ...代码... // 这里代码将延迟运行 }, 0); 我很讨厌这样写代码,我希望它变得简洁,所以我们可以把 setTimeout函数抽象成装饰器...首先创建一个 timeout生成装饰器方法来简化我们代码(TypeScript): function timeout( milliseconds: number = 0 ) { return...} // 传入数值 @timeout(2000) demoMethod() { // 这里代码会延迟执行 } } new DemoComponent...结论: 装饰器非常强大,它不仅仅适用于各种框架也适用于各种类库,所以在你代码中试试吧。 ?...---- 往期精选文章 使用虚拟dom和JavaScript构建完全响应式UI框架 扩展 Vue 组件 使用Three.js制作酷炫无比无穷隧道特效 一个治愈JavaScript疲劳学习计划 全栈工程师技能大全

    97720

    如何让你代码简洁?

    另一方面,我希望我代码能够在第一次就尽可能完美,不是我喜欢浪费时间,而是因为足够节约,我知道这将在之后给我省下更多时间。 如何完成“简洁代码”设计 那么,该怎样创造“简洁代码”呢?...系统设计 好了,所以现在我们有了我们远景、共同语言和时间表,我们可以开始计划我们代码了。我做这事方法是在白板上画方框,表示我们系统,以及我们系统不同组件如何在一起工作。...这样做目的是可视化我们系统将如何运行,并讨论使组件相互作用最高效方法。当你发现你设计错综复杂,就要寻找方法来简化,因为错综复杂区域是缺陷(bug)和代码崩溃温床。...等级扁平公司容易促成这种讨论。总是要尽早让客户参与讨论。有时,意见不同原因可能是客户不晓得他们选择会导致性能不佳、维护困难或成本高昂。所以,问他们:“我们现在真的需要这个功能吗?...改变它是不容易,但这肯定比在一个房子上添加房间容易一些。软件架构越好,就越容易,维护成本就更便宜。作为程序员,简单代码应该作为永远追求。

    93500

    如何安全代码

    技术背景 作为程序开发人员,我们害怕,听到开发代码,被测试出bug;我们害怕,听到我们所开发出来产品上线了,被新手安全研究员给反汇编逆向破解,代码功能直接被人给盗取了。...下面根据我自己一些项目经验,跟大家分享两点如何能开发出相对安全代码。以下方案不局限于任何语言代码开发,是一个相对通用安全编码方案。 ? 字符串安全方案 ?...下图可以很清晰看懂字符串信息”ntdll.dll”,这样就把代码字符串信息直接暴露给大家,这样大家就可以通过字符串信息做一些对代码不安全事情了。 ? ?...下图展示是通过将字符串信息存储在数组中汇编代码,在实际汇编代码中展示是一串数据,而不是直接字符串,这就无法直接看到字符串信息去理解代码,要想理解这串字符串信息,那么就需要去做动态调试分析。...我们在项目开发中需要写高内聚,低耦合代码,同样也需要写一些没有bug代码,更需要写一些更加相对安全代码,更需要写一些能增加逆向破解者分析程序难度(注:这里会有专业人士会说代码直接加VMP保护,不啥问题都没有了吗

    62121
    领券